I honestly think this is the worse car I've ever had. No mean feat or boast, but the daylight pictures (weekend now) will confirm it, I'm sure.

 

Advertised as (Daewoo Kalos) 1.2 with 12 months MOT, 12 months tax and (all genuine quotes) a medium size dent and a small scratch, a mechanic I know said £80-£100 to fix. No other problems, great car, can't afford insurance. £250.

 

The reality:

Daewoo Kalos 1.2. Taxed cashed back 23rd December, 'medium dent and small scratch' are fantastically bad. It looks like someone's 'sick drifted, yo.' Several times into several brick walls.

The bloke who sold it her said she could keep the tax or cash it in, that it was two owners and last was an old lady and it was insured for a day for her.

She drove it home, at some point 'hit the gate post' and was clearly stung by whoever sold it to her, big time. She's partly to blame for not having it checked or looking at the log book, but she's just a ( pregnant) kid and was royally mugged off.

Anyhow, MOT Jan 2016, exhaust blows and it just looks completely awful. I couldn't say no, and I bet Cartakeback don't either when scrap goes back up!

I had a Kalos 1.2.  I paid just over 300 quid for it IIRC, but it was sans dents.  Not an unpleasant little thing to drive really, apart from a dreadful gearchange.  The handling was amusingly wallowy and boat-like for such a small car, and the ride was comfy.  Did like a drink though for what it was.
